[PR #581] [MERGED] [enhancement] updated cmake checks #1010

Open
opened 2026-01-29 15:16:50 +00:00 by claunia · 0 comments
Owner

📋 Pull Request Information

Original PR: https://github.com/TheAlgorithms/C/pull/581
Author: @kvedala
Created: 7/23/2020
Status: Merged
Merged: 7/23/2020
Merged by: @kvedala

Base: masterHead: cmake_update


📝 Commits (4)

  • c9f286f added header file checks
  • fd28a68 cmake cleanup and better use of checks
  • 4d2d256 fixed bug in numerical_methods/CMake
  • 1f58d0a add docs to cmake

📊 Changes

4 files changed (+72 additions, -49 deletions)

View changed files

📝 CMakeLists.txt (+25 -1)
📝 client_server/CMakeLists.txt (+40 -41)
📝 numerical_methods/CMakeLists.txt (+7 -3)
📝 sorting/CMakeLists.txt (+0 -4)

📄 Description

Description of Change

  • added checks for include files
  • added conditional compilation for complex.h
  • conditional compilation and link for client_server folder

References

Checklist

  • Added description of change
  • [ ] Added file name matches File name guidelines No new files added
  • Added tests and example, test must pass
  • Relevant documentation/comments is changed or added
  • PR title follows semantic commit guidelines
  • Search previous suggestions before making a new one, as yours may be a duplicate.
  • I acknowledge that all my contributions will be made under the project's license.

Notes:


🔄 This issue represents a GitHub Pull Request. It cannot be merged through Gitea due to API limitations.

## 📋 Pull Request Information **Original PR:** https://github.com/TheAlgorithms/C/pull/581 **Author:** [@kvedala](https://github.com/kvedala) **Created:** 7/23/2020 **Status:** ✅ Merged **Merged:** 7/23/2020 **Merged by:** [@kvedala](https://github.com/kvedala) **Base:** `master` ← **Head:** `cmake_update` --- ### 📝 Commits (4) - [`c9f286f`](https://github.com/TheAlgorithms/C/commit/c9f286f85ba3a5e3e40176057216b0ce2ef0adbd) added header file checks - [`fd28a68`](https://github.com/TheAlgorithms/C/commit/fd28a68b4a813f560556e3ceb65903144968199a) cmake cleanup and better use of checks - [`4d2d256`](https://github.com/TheAlgorithms/C/commit/4d2d256b20d4c0b3cea11100a437627a12b11a2e) fixed bug in numerical_methods/CMake - [`1f58d0a`](https://github.com/TheAlgorithms/C/commit/1f58d0ae250745fd24be7597cf0240b1ac67b16f) add docs to cmake ### 📊 Changes **4 files changed** (+72 additions, -49 deletions) <details> <summary>View changed files</summary> 📝 `CMakeLists.txt` (+25 -1) 📝 `client_server/CMakeLists.txt` (+40 -41) 📝 `numerical_methods/CMakeLists.txt` (+7 -3) 📝 `sorting/CMakeLists.txt` (+0 -4) </details> ### 📄 Description #### Description of Change <!-- Thank you for your Pull Request. Please provide a description above and review the requirements below. Contributors guide: https://github.com/TheAlgorithms/C-Plus-Plus/CONTRIBUTING.md --> * added checks for include files * added conditional compilation for `complex.h` * conditional compilation and link for `client_server` folder #### References <!-- Add any reference to previous pull-request or issue --> #### Checklist <!-- Remove items that do not apply. For completed items, change [ ] to [x]. --> - [x] Added description of change - ~[ ] Added file name matches [File name guidelines](https://github.com/TheAlgorithms/C-Plus-Plus/blob/master/CONTRIBUTING.md#New-File-Name-guidelines)~ No new files added - [x] Added tests and example, test must pass - [x] Relevant documentation/comments is changed or added - [x] PR title follows semantic [commit guidelines](https://github.com/TheAlgorithms/C-Plus-Plus/blob/master/CONTRIBUTING.md#Commit-Guidelines) - [x] Search previous suggestions before making a new one, as yours may be a duplicate. - [x] I acknowledge that all my contributions will be made under the project's license. Notes: <!-- Please add a one-line description for developers or pull request viewers --> <a href="https://gitpod.io/#https://github.com/TheAlgorithms/C/pull/581"><img src="https://gitpod.io/api/apps/github/pbs/github.com/kvedala/C.git/1f58d0ae250745fd24be7597cf0240b1ac67b16f.svg" /></a> --- <sub>🔄 This issue represents a GitHub Pull Request. It cannot be merged through Gitea due to API limitations.</sub>
claunia added the pull-request label 2026-01-29 15:16:50 +00:00
Sign in to join this conversation.
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: starred/C#1010